2011-02-26 55 views
0
$twitteroauth = new TwitterOAuth(YOUR_CONSUMER_KEY, YOUR_CONSUMER_SECRET, 'User_Token Access', 'user_token secret'); 

$twitteroauth->post('statuses/update', array('status' => 'Hello Nettuts+')); 

當我嘗試使用此代碼,我得到錯誤當嘗試後

Twitter的API錯誤

無法驗證您

而且我的狀態也沒有更新。爲什麼這樣?

+0

你用正確的替換了oAuth標記嗎? – Sathya 2011-02-26 18:16:12

+0

是的,我正確地替換了oAuth令牌 – 2011-02-26 18:24:11

+1

您確定您沒有使用請求令牌而不是訪問令牌嗎?嘗試獲取令牌的單用戶訪問令牌方式,看看是否可行:http://dev.twitter.com/pages/oauth_single_token – abraham 2011-02-28 02:30:04

回答

1

關於你的評論:

我有一個Web應用程序,其中用戶的活動將被啾啾。上面的教程僅適用於我的Twitter帳戶

當然你也可以只發布鳴叫你自己帳戶。想象一下,如果您可以向每個帳戶發送「隨機」消息,會發生什麼情況。我不喜歡那樣。

要使用他人帳戶發送推文,您需要他們的驗證密鑰。